Ticket QV-3182: Vault on build agent pool Copperline locked itself after detecting clock skew >90s between agents harrow-3 and harrow-7. NTP sync fixed the drift; vault still refuses auto-unseal. On-call: restart the seal daemon, then unseal manually. Use the recovery passphrase below.

vault phrase of yagap-bajog = frair-wenath-kelax-olidor-raleth-pelwyn-eliath-keliel-ulair-briwyn-wenvan-ulavan-casok

// DEFAULT_SEED_SCOPE — governs fixture isolation in Fabrikit.
//
// Plugin authors: every factory you register inherits this scope
// unless you override it explicitly. Changing it globally will break
// deterministic replay for downstream consumers, so prefer per-factory
// overrides. Seeds are derived per scope, per run. Your generated
// fixtures embed the token recorded below.

session token of kagup-hahaf = htk3_2b8

## Releases — Spreadsheet Export Memory

For the release manager: the Grindleaf export module now streams rows instead of buffering whole sheets, cutting peak memory by roughly 70%. Gate each release on the memory benchmark in `bench/export`; anything over 512MB fails. Tag, build, benchmark, then sign the artifact before publishing to the Fernpost registry. Signed releases verify against the key below.

signing key of bahaf-bagaf = bky19_uiUxDExuKwEKEZfEG19

**Postmortem timeline — Farelight pricing experiment**

14:22 — On-call paged after checkout conversions dropped sharply on the Farelight platform. Investigation showed the ticket-pricing experiment had begun serving the treatment price to 100% of traffic instead of the intended 10% split, due to a misconfigured rollout flag pushed earlier that afternoon. Experiment was halted at 14:41 and prices reverted. The deploy responsible was identified by the token recorded below.

session token of fadug-hahap = htk3_554